The Critical Need for Infant Sleep Safety
A safe sleeping environment is one of the most vital elements in decreasing the risk of Sudden Infant Death Syndrome (SIDS) and making sure healthy infant advancement. Sadly, families experiencing poverty typically need to jeopardize, leading to unsafe sleeping arrangements such as babies sharing a bed with moms and dads, sleeping on sofas, or utilizing out-of-date, damaged cribs.
Cots for Tots programs do not merely offer furniture; they provide peace of mind and promote life-saving safe sleep practices.

How Cots for Tots Initiatives Operate
The Majority Of Cots for Tots programs are run by non-profit organizations, hospital charities, or community-action groups. They generally count on a combination of financial contributions, corporate partnerships, and volunteer efforts to source and disperse new sleeping devices.
Because safety policies surrounding nursery furnishings are stringent-- and for excellent factor-- most companies have specific policies concerning what they can and can not accept.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Can I contribute my used crib to a Cots for Tots program?
Most of the times, no. Due to rigorous safety standards, changing federal government guidelines, and liability issues, a lot of companies just accept new Cots 4 Tots and mattresses. It is always best to inspect with the specific charity concerning their item acceptance policy.
2. Who is eligible to receive a cot from these programs?
Eligibility criteria vary by company, however typically, support is targeted towards low-income households, teens facing homelessness, refugees, and those experiencing extreme monetary distress or medical crises. Referrals are typically needed through a registered health care professional or social employee.
3. Are mattresses consisted of with the cots?
Yes, reliable Cots for Tots efforts strive to provide a licensed, firm, and water resistant bed mattress along with the cot. Utilizing an old or ill-fitting bed mattress presents significant safety threats, so companies deal with the cot and mattress as an inseparable safety plan.
4. How can a family use for support?
Families can not normally use straight. Instead, they should deal with an expert currently involved in their care-- such as a midwife, health visitor, social employee, or household support employee-- who can send a main recommendation on their behalf.
